Speculative office buildings in Britain are usually horrors. One Finsbury Avenue is very different. Though a huge 300,000ft2 development, it nestles into its location in the City of London.
The first article of this Arup Journal issue looks at 1 Finsbury Park where we worked with architect Richard Rogers & Partners, providing structural and services engineering for the project.
Elsewhere, we look at an experimental concrete house, and Patscenter, a new research facility for PA Technology on the outskirts of Princeton.
